logo

Output 34ab87ac7e848c96878457ec72e9b46649a46bca55603fc78d8c107da0a2a33f:15

value
180000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1591ce7eecb26b1ca14ef7cc20e29fc8195dba6c OP_EQUAL
address
33f4nPoqDpaJ2kUk1Fur3D69XnqzJRnBR3
transaction
34ab87ac7e848c96878457ec72e9b46649a46bca55603fc78d8c107da0a2a33f